Flying at Putney Reach means working over moving water, tidal range and live vessel traffic. Typical briefs cover vessel tracking, riverside development, bridge condition and event coverage. Small jobs are welcome; a single vessel pass is as valid a brief as a week of coverage.
We identify launch and recovery points at Putney Reach that work at the state of tide on the day. Cinema, inspection and mapping payloads can all be flown on the same tide window. We keep the ground and deck footprint small so the operation stays clear of working crews.
Any Putney Reach operation is logged with the river authorities before the crew arrives. Failsafe return-to-home points account for drift, tide and a moving launch platform. Nothing goes up until the paperwork, the tide plan and the brief agree with each other.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can you fly at night or in low light on the river?
Yes. Night and blue-hour work over the Thames is something we do regularly, with the lighting conditions and additional risk factored into the plan. Twilight often gives the strongest results on the tideway.
How does the tide affect a shoot at Putney Reach?
Tide decides what is visible, what is navigable and where we can launch and recover. We plan Putney Reach operations around the tide table first and build the shot list around the window that gives you the best water.
Do you need Port of London Authority approval to fly at Putney Reach?
Any professional drone operation on the tidal Thames, including Putney Reach, requires notification to and coordination with the PLA and London VTS. UAS London manages those clearances as part of the service.
